Abstract
Ink deposited on a substrate by an ink-jet arrangement to form a protective layer includes hardenable oligomer, hardenable monomer selected from a group including alkoxylated and/or poly-alkoxylated acrylic monomers comprising one or more di- or tri-acrylates, and a photoinitiator. The oligomer has a room temperature viscosity greater than 1 Pa·s. The oligomer to monomer weight ratio is between 1/6 and 1/25. The ink has a room temperature viscosity between 15 and 22 mPa·s and between 5 and 2 mPa·s at 60° C., and a room temperature surface tension between 15 and 28 mN/m. The photoinitiator is activated by a UV source having an appropriate wavelength and intensity.
